### v4.2.0 — Renamed setting

In the Mistral Grove component library, `PUBLISH_KEY` is now `MG_RELEASE_TOKEN` to match our versioning bot's naming scheme. The old name is ignored as of this release; CI will fail silently without the new one.

Update your `.env.ci` accordingly. After the registry URL line, add the following line:

vault entry, fadup-tagag: RELAY_SECRET8=2fd92179

Step 4: Update pagination. The Lanternfold public API v3 replaces offset-based pagination with opaque cursors. Requests using the old page parameter will return a deprecation warning until the sunset date, then a 400. Update your clients to read the next_cursor field from each response and pass it back unchanged. Page size limits are now enforced server-side regardless of what you request. The defaults your plugin will encounter are set by the following gateway configuration.

deployment values, bahop-tahog:
[kasvan]
port = 11211
team = kasdor
host = kasvan.orvexforge.example
region = lower-3
access_code = ac_76e68d
timeout_ms = 2000

- [ ] Give the new export retry logic a spin before you ship your Fennelgrove plugin. Failed exports now retry three times with jittered backoff instead of dying silently, so make sure your completion handlers are idempotent — duplicates can happen. The sandbox has the new behavior enabled already. Test against the build identified by the token below.

session token of kahog-bahif = htk9_f63daec35

Leadership Review Briefing — Hartwell Reseller Programme

The Hartwell programme now covers 34 partners across the Verlan region. Tiering has lifted average deal size, but onboarding remains slow: certification takes nine weeks against a six-week target. We recommend consolidating training under the Bramley hub and trimming the bottom tier of inactive resellers. Branch managers should review their partner lists before the session. The following confidential line sets out the commercial direction we intend to announce.

management briefing: Only 33 of the 205 pilot accounts renewed Kasath, so a churn review is set for October 17. Weniusek Logistics is in early talks to buy Holethax Freight for about $345.6 million.